From April 10 to April 14, 2025, the exhibition spaces of the Egyptian Academy of Fine Arts in Rome will host the show “ANTIBODIES – Selected works by RUFA’s Visual Arts students,” a selection of significant works created by students enrolled in the BA courses in Painting and Sculpture.
The opening is scheduled for Thursday, April 10 at 6:30 p.m., in the presence of Professor Rania Yehia, who welcomes visitors into the gallery as part of the ongoing cultural and artistic cooperation between Italy and Egypt. The exhibition project is the result of a collaboration between the Egyptian Academy of Fine Arts and RUFA, and is curated by professors Davide Dormino and Fabrizio Dell’Arno.
The concept of the exhibition draws inspiration from the role of art as a “social antibody”: a creative force capable of reacting to, defending against, and highlighting the challenges of our time. Just as antibodies protect the body from external threats, art — and artists themselves — safeguard the cultural fabric of society from decay, injustice, and conformity.
In this context, RUFA young artists become true “B lymphocytes” of creativity, activating critical thinking through personal visions and diverse expressive languages. The works on display convey fragility and strength, intuition and protest, dream and awareness — offering a wide spectrum of contemporary perspectives.
In parallel with the exhibition, a conference on the theme of Intellectual Property Protection will also take place, promoted in collaboration with the Ministry of Culture and LUISS University. The event will feature Italian and Egyptian institutional representatives, who will explore national strategies for defending creativity and combating artistic and intellectual piracy.
